Practicing Grasp and Release Exercises Regaining the ability to grasp and hold a pencil is the foundation to writing again after a stroke. By practicing grasp and release activities, you can improve your ability to hold a pencil. The key is to practice a high number of repetitions of each exercise to help rewire the brain.
